Looking Back on the Eruption of the Kilauea Volcano

news image
Special Stories
6 May 2019 11:25 AM
A year ago, the Kilauea Volcano began its summer-long eruption. The historic eruption destroyed hundreds of homes and changed the landscape forever. Meteorologist Shelly Lindblade looks back. https://youtu.be/MN0jCzSgRz0
